Tribe looking for community improvement project ideas

 


Wrangell Cooperative Association is looking for project ideas from community members ahead of a special stakeholders meeting planned for Dec. 2 and 3.

WCA has developed the 2015 Community Needs Survey to assist in the endeavor, allowing Tribal members and other residents the opportunity to identify needs, projects or programs that would be of local benefit.
